top of page
Scheduling your next deposition is easy.
Pick the scheduling option that works for you.
Schedule Now Page
Give us a call
602-358-0225
866-930-DEPO (3376)
Send us an e-mail
scheduling@depotechnologies.com
Provide a few details or attach a notice and we will send you a confirmation.
You can also complete the scheduling form below.
bottom of page